A 67-year-old man was shot and killed on Tuesday morning near the village of Ka'abul in the West Galilee, in view of motorists on Highway 70, one of the area's main roads. Police said the motive appears criminal and launched an investigation and searches for suspects. Officers also found a burned vehicle nearby and are checking whether it is connected to the killing.
Magen David Adom said the emergency call about the shooting reached its Ashkelon region dispatch center at 6:28 a.m. Paramedics and medics found the victim with penetrating wounds and pronounced him dead at the scene.
MDA emergency medic Gamal Abu Rumi said, "The injured man was lying unconscious, without a pulse and without breathing, with penetrating injuries to his body. We carried out medical checks, but his injury was critical and we were forced to declare him dead at the scene."
Police said the case is being treated as a criminal homicide. According to the report, 133 people in Israel's Arab society have been killed since the beginning of the year.
